M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ge (2015).
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
that
analyzes
issues
having to do with open
education resources
and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
Recent
changes in
e-learning have provided the means for
people
all around the world
to take part in courses via the Internet.
These online MOOCs are
free
for students but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
There are several
subjects that
online learning institutions
are dealing with
more than ever because elearning technology is
improving so quickly.
How can institutions
assure that
the quality control for these
massively open online courses is
acceptable?
How can we
assure that
teachers are properly credentialed
and qualified to teach MOOC classes?
What different strategies are being used by
institutions like
Georgia Institute of Technology to conduct these MOOC classes?
What evaluation strategies and experimental teaching practices are optimal?
How can stakeholders
deal with the issues of
inadequate
learner motivation and high
dropout rates?
